Abstract
The utility model discloses a miniature circuit breaker, including an arc-separating plate (1), an arc-extinguishing chamber (2), an electromagnetic system (4), a movable contact, a static contact (7) and a magnet yoke (5), wherein the magnet yoke (5) or the arc-extinguishing chamber is connected with an arc-striking angle (6), and the tag end of the arc-striking angle (6) is arranged between an closed angle position (8) of the movable contact and the arc-extinguishing chamber (2). The beneficial effects of the utility model is that the circuit breaker has a strong striking arc and improves a breaking capacity.

Background technology
As shown in Figure 1, the moving contact wedge angle position 8 and the distance between the arc control device 2 of existing miniature circuit breaker are bigger, when moving contact separates with fixed contact 7, can produce electric arc, the existing main arc control device 2 beneath arc leading angles (also citing approvingly the arc sheet) that lean on come arc extinguishing, and the effect of arc extinguishing is bad, thoroughly arc extinguishing, very easily burn out moving contact, thereby the generation loose contact, the effect of arc extinguishing is bad, and circuit breaker is in the process of disjunction, the electric arc that produces is difficult for eliminating, and breaking capacity is poor.

Embodiment
See also its implementation process of description of drawings:
A kind of miniature circuit breaker comprises flash barrier 1, arc control device 2, and electromagnetic system 4, moving contact, fixed contact 7 and yoke 5 are connected with arc leading angle 6 on described yoke 5 or the arc control device 2, and the end of arc leading angle 6 is between moving contact wedge angle position 8 and arc control device 2; Described arc leading angle 6 is an arc.Circuit breaker is pressed operating mechanism when operate as normal; make power connection; tripping mechanism locking this moment; the contact akinesia, when electric current was excessive, the bimetal leaf of electromagnetic system produced crooked; promoted snap close; tripping is discharged, and contact is finished the disjunction protective effect of circuit breaker under the effect of retracting spring and disconnect.The effect of yoke 6 of the present utility model is introduced arc control device 2 with electric arc exactly, and striking arc improves breaking capacity greatly so by force.
